And one of these features is the power window. First conceived in the middle of the 19th century, power windows are devices that let you open and close the windows of the car door automatically. Unlike manual hand-cranked windows, power windows let you open and close the windows with relative ease. But in order for you to enjoy the functions of the power window for a long time, you must also provide its components with proper maintenance. And one of these components is the Volvo Window Switch.
 
Usually located at the side of the door near the window, the window switch is a switch that is used to operate the car window. Although window switches rarely need maintenance, they can still get damaged or worn out. One of the most common problems involving window switches is that rust accumulates in the electrical contact points. Once the switch has become worn out or is damaged, then the power window cannot be activated and the window panel will refuse to open.
 
Regular maintenance can prevent the untimely deterioration of the window switches in your Volvo vehicle, but if it has become severely damaged then you must have it replaced immediately. The Volvo window switch enables you to lower or raise your car windows whenever you need to. In some vehicles, lever switches are used. For most vehicle owners, this is the safest to use since this does not allow accidental activation. And in order for your car window to go up, you have to activate the lever manually. But in other vehicles now, they use rocker and toggle switches. By simply pushing a button, these switches allow your car window to be activated. These can, however, put your passenger’s safety at risk if triggered unintentionally. That is why it is important that you install them properly, and if possible you should have them mounted vertically on the armrest.
